I, like all of you, am a big fan of Harry. Like most, I first heard of him
through the "When Harry Met Sally" soundtrack. Ever since that time I was
hooked. I have had the pleasure of seeing him perform on at least a half dozen
occasions. In Toronto, we have a small performance hall called Massey Hall
which maybe holds about 5,000 people. We also have Exhibition stadium where he
has performed before 20,000. I much prefer the smaller, more intimate Massey
but in either area he is the ultimate performer. One of the most memorable was
at Massey. A couple of years ago he had just finished recording "The Bare
Necessities" (recorded in Toronto) and performed it live for the first time that
night. Additionally, the "Trio" album was released around the same time but for
this performance he added a fourth member. Harry mentioned something about a
quartet but I have yet to see any releases under that title.
I have also had
the pleasure of meeting Harry (and Jill, his beautiful wife) on a few occasions.
He is always sincere and the perfect gentleman. A great guy and a great
